Cintrifuse deepens partnership with Techstars Ventures to boost startup mentor and support options

Cintrifuse's Fund of Funds makes its sixth major investment in Boulder, Colo.-based Techstars Ventures to continue bolstering Cincinnati's flourishing startup ecosystem.

ChangingGears, LawnLife win big at SVP Fast Pitch

Social Venture Partners' Fast Pitch 2015 was a rousing success last week, with four of the eight nonprofit finalists each being awarded with at least $5,000 in front of 537 attendees. LawnLife will represent Cincinnati at the Philanthropitch International Competition in Austin, Tex.

UK fans bring small batch toy manufacturing to Cincinnati

Inspired by the Japanese monster narrative, Monster Mascots uses 3D printing technology to create locally-made mascot figurines for the region's sports fans.
